Shirley, you can't be serious: "Airplane!" quote-along at the RFC this weekend


The Robinson Film Center’s monthly Freak-Out!, an ongoing series of late-night screenings of vintage horror, comedy, and cult classics, will present the outrageous 1980 spoof Airplane! at 10 p.m., May 20-21. Executive Director Alexandyr Kent said that the screening will be unlike any other that the RFC has ever hosted, in that it will be a “quote-along” event, with fans encouraged to shout out lines of the film as it plays.

“We’re encouraging our patrons to do what they’d do at home,” Kent said, adding that RFC is also planning an interactive, sing-along screening of 80’s comedy/musical Little Shop of Horrors.

In addition to the screening, there will be a special, movie-themed cocktail available at Abby Singer’s Bistro (a “Don’t Call Me Shirley Temple”), as well as a pre-movie presentation mocking flight attendants and flight safety instructions. Custom-made “How to exit the theater in an emergency” cards will be placed in seats.

When asked if the film was booked to celebrate the life of actor Leslie Nielsen in light of his recent passing, Kent said that the RFC has been hoping to show Airplane! for some time, but the screening “is a nice way to celebrate the life and career of a beloved performer.”

The Robinson Film Center is located at 617 Texas Street in downtown Shreveport. Visit their website for tickets or more information.
